Day 1: (Saturday): Arrival at Olympic Riviera.
After arrival at Thessaloniki Airport you’ll make your way to your hotel at the Olympic Riviera. There you will meet your bike guides who will give you a first introduction and information about the cycling holiday.
Day 2: (Sunday): Olympic Riviera to Ambelakia, 21 miles (33km).
On the first day of this tour, you’ll start off in the morning from your hotel at Olympic Riviera, and cross the Ossa Mountains from east to west. Your route initially takes you up a very exciting forest track, overlooking the incredible Pinios River Delta. You’ll cross streams and go around natural obstacles up to a small plateau at a height of 870m. From there you’ll start descending into the Valley of Tembi. The descent takes you on a pleasant hilly road with fantastic views into the Tembi Valley, until you reach Ambelakia Village and tonight’s guesthouse.
Biking time: 4–5 hrs
Total Time: 6-7 hrs
Ascent: 834m Descent: 469m
Day 3: (Monday): Ambelakia to Rapsani, 30 miles (48km).
Leaving the traditional guesthouse in Ambelakia in the morning, you’ll cross over from Ossa to the Kato Olympus (Lower Olympus) mountains. The descent into the valley and the village of Tembi is thrilling early morning ride! After you cross the Pinios River, you’ll start the long ascent towards the south, overlooking the entire Thessalia Plain. The view is simply breathtaking! Heading east, into sheep country, you’ll find shepherds and their flocks and you’ll continue along on the trails that they have formed here over the years. After you reach the big fertile plateau where the lake of Kallipefki used to be, you’ll descend to the beautiful village of Rapsani, where you’ll spend the night.
Biking time: 5-6 hrs
Total Time: 7-8 hrs
Ascent: 1263m Descent: 1056m
Day 4: (Tuesday): Rapsani to Sikaminea, 23 miles (37km).
Your third day of your cycling will take you through the vineyards of Rapsani and up the mountain to the village of Kranya. After taking a rest in the village square you’ll follow the trail along the foothills of the Lower Olympus Mountains and through a picturesque valley, to the plateau of Kallipefki (1100m). Your final destination of today, the village of Sikaminea, an authentic mountain village, lies in the next valley, directly beneath the highest peaks of the area. You’ll follow an old shepherd’s trail to cross the mountain ridge between the plateau and the valley. You’ll spend the night in Sikaminea.
Biking time: 4–5 hrs
Total Time: 6-7 hrs
Ascent: 820m Descent: 550m
Day 5: (Wednesday): Sikaminea to Agios Dimitrios, 25 miles (40km).
Today you’ll be biking in the rolling terrain of the west side of Mount Olympus. The area is virtually untouched and bikers will enjoy the wide views and magnificent colours of the area. From your lodge in Sikaminea you’ll first ride through the hills to the monastery of Sparmous, one of the biggest and most interesting in Greece. Your track leads you through the valley, then to the village of Olympiada and finally onwards, crossing the high plain to Kalivia and Pythio. This biking will be smooth and enjoyable, before ascending the side of Mount Koryfi and reaching Agios Dimitrios, your stopping point today and where you’ll spend the night.
Biking time: 6 hrs
Total Time: 7-8 hrs
Ascent: 720m Descent: 610m
Day 6 (Thursday): Agios Dimitrios to Olympic Riviera, 24 miles (38km).
On your final day of crossing the Olympus Mountains, you’ll leave Agios Dimitrios on a country road on the foothills of the west side of Olympus and alongside the river bed of Xerolaki. Xerolaki stands for “dry river” and is a synonym for the most stimulating part of this journey. Following the dry river bed, you’ll bike along the valley before reaching the north side of Olympus and the village of Petra. Once you’ve arrived, you’ll leave Petra by mini-bus and head back to the hotel at Olympic Riviera.
Biking time: 4–5 hrs
Total Time: 6-7 hrs
Ascent: 490m Descent: 1060m
Day 7 (Friday): Rest day at Olympic Riviera. Take the day to relax or perhaps take a day trip or try a new sport, which can be arranged with us on location.
Day 8 (Saturday): Departure from Olympic Riviera. |
